Re: new re-release on dvd but no blu?
The Breakfast Club received the most special features, with a commentary track, a documentary, and a "Brat Pack" featurette...
Weird Science got a documentary, trailer, and the TV show pilot episode...
Sixteen Candles only got a documentary...
Here's hoping Universal puts these bonus features on the eventual Blu-ray releases!
